Job Description
Salary: $22.00 - $30.00 per hourHome & Health Care Management is the oldest home health care agency in Northern California. Our agency specializes in delivering comprehensive in-home care and case management for older adults, children, and those living with disabilities across many counties. We use a matrix of Medi-Cal, Medicare and targeted health programs to find solutions that work for our clients.Overview of the RoleWe want to hire bachelors prepared Social Workers (or another related field such as Gerontology) who will work with a Care Management Team (CMT) consisting of Masters or Bachelors prepared Social Worker and Registered Nurse team to provide comprehensive case management services to target population.Who You Are:You are a Master's or Bachelors Prepared Social Worker (BSW) passionate about making a difference in the lives of individuals.You are detail oriented, computer literate, and want to work as part of a management team supervising the care of clients who are receiving home and community-based services.You are good at problem solving, knowledgeable about community resources, and enjoy helping clients solve social determinants of health care problems.You want a workplace that values the significant differences Social Workers can make to the health and welfare of clients.You like working 8am-5pm on weekdays with no weekend work.Responsibilities:Assists the team with finding community resources (i.e., housing; medical equipment and supplies; primary care physician and specialists; essential items like food, clothing, and household goods; medical transportation; and caregivers, etc.) needed to meet the participants needs.Engages in advocacy efforts to ensure participants receive timely medical services to remain safe in the communityResponds timely to questions and enquiries from CMT, participants, and other entities for smooth patient care coordinationProvides education to participants so they can better understand the benefits of services and community supports.Assists participants with applications (i.e., Medi-Cal; IHSS; Calfresh; and Regional Center, etc.). Explains eligibility requirements, coordinates transportation for participants and other basic needs of supportDocument all consumer interaction and maintain timely reporting and documentation requirementsObserves participants behavior; reports significant changes to supervisor or team; documents appropriatelyDaily case conference with CMT about shared participantsPerforms other related duties as assigned.Essential Requirements:Master's degree or Bachelors degree in Social Work or another related fieldSkilled in operating a personal computer utilizing a variety of standard softwareValid California Drivers License and eligible to be insured under our liability policy with a clean DMV reportYour own vehicle and proof of current auto insuranceCPR certificate required within 30 days of hirePreferred Skills, Knowledge and CertificationsKnowledge of basic problems and needs of people diagnosed with a physical disability or emotional disturbanceKnowledge of community and supportive servicesSkilled in assessing and prioritizing multiple tasks, projects, and demandsSkilled in working within deadlines to complete projects and assignmentsSkilled in establishing and maintaining effective working relations with co-workers and other community providersExperience with electronic medical recordsLocation and Service Region:This is not a remote role, and you are required to work from our Sacramento office.You will need your own car and be able to travel to clients homes in Sacramento County and the greater surrounding area. Work is performed in a community and office environment.PPE is provided to all employees.Transporting clients with personal vehicle is prohibitedSchedule:Full time, 40 hours per week, from Monday through Friday from 8am to 5pm with an hour for lunch. No weekend work.Currently 20% of the time is related to direct home visits, 80% of the time is telehealth video visits and or calls and documentation in the office.Physical Requirements:Job offer is conditional upon successfully passing a medical exam that tests amongst other things the ability to move, visual acuity, and hearing acuity. Physical requirement for this role specifically includesSits, stands, bends, lifts, walks, and moves intermittently during working hoursAble to lift to 35 pounds without assistanceAble to drive intermittentlyCompensation:Pay range is $22 to $30 per hour.
